What Does Hip Dysplasia Look Like in Dogs?

Comprehending How Hip Dysplasia Presents in Dogs

Hip dysplasia profoundly affects many dogs, particularly larger breeds. This condition develops when the hip joint does not fit properly into its socket, resulting in various symptoms. Owners often observe decreased activity, unusual gaits, and difficulty in movement. Understanding the nuances of hip dysplasia is vital. What factors contribute to its development? And how can one properly manage the condition? The answers to these questions are essential for the well-being of affected dogs.

Grasping Hip Dysplasia: Overview and Development

Hip dysplasia is a prevalent and intricate developmental condition impacting the hip joints of dogs. It occurs when the hip joint does not sit properly into the hip socket, resulting in instability. This malformation can result from a combination of genetic components, outside influences, and accelerated growth during puppyhood. Certain dog breeds, particularly bigger ones, are more susceptible to this condition.

Hip dysplasia development usually starts early in life, with signs frequently showing as the dog ages. Sometimes, the issue may advance to osteoarthritis, resulting in additional complications. Maintaining proper nutrition, controlled exercise, and weight management play vital roles in minimizing the risks linked to hip dysplasia. Early diagnosis and intervention can significantly enhance a dog's quality of life, emphasizing the significance of regular veterinary check-ups. Understanding this condition's nature is vital for dog owners to guarantee their pets get proper care.

Common Signs of Hip Dysplasia

While many dogs may first exhibit no signs, common symptoms of hip dysplasia often become recognizable as they get older. Impacted canines may present a observable reduction in active participation, leading to aversion to play or exercise. Owners might observe a recognizable hopping motion, where the dog travels both hind legs in unison rather than alternating them. Hobbling or tightness, most notably after periods of rest, can also be indicative of the condition.

Additionally, dogs may struggle to rise from a lying position or show signs of discomfort when climbing stairs or jumping. Weight gain can develop due to decreased mobility, further worsening joint issues. Behavioral changes, such as irritability or withdrawal, may also arise as dogs experience pain. Recognizing these symptoms early can be vital for timely intervention and management of hip dysplasia, ultimately improving the dog's quality of life.

Which Varieties Have a Greater Susceptibility of Hip Dysplasia?

Specific canine species are prone to hip dysplasia due to genetic factors and their physical structure. Large and giant breeds, such as German Shepherds, Golden Retrievers, Rottweilers, and St. Bernards, are particularly at risk. These dogs often possess a mix of weight and skeletal conformation that places additional stress on their joints.

Mid-sized varieties such as Bulldogs and Boxers encounter higher risk, as their unusual body configurations can cause hip joint malformation. Moreover, some small breeds, including Dachshunds and Cocker Spaniels, might develop hip dysplasia, albeit not as regularly than bigger breeds.

Understanding breed predisposition is indispensable for dog owners and breeders alike, as it highlights the importance of careful breeding protocols and early recognition. Regular vet consultations can help identify emerging problems before they worsen, ensuring a healthier life for these endangered breeds.

Understanding How Heredity and Surroundings Lead to Hip Dysplasia

Recognizing the link between genetic and ecological factors is critical in dealing with hip dysplasia in dogs. The condition is deeply influenced by hereditary factors, with certain breeds disposed to developing hip dysplasia due to inherited traits. Mutations in genes affecting joint formation can lead to improper development, accelerating the likelihood of hip dysplasia.

Environmental factors also take a important role. Obesity, for example, applies supplementary stress on a dog's hips, amplifying the risk of dysplasia. In addition, inadequate food intake during growth phases can give rise to bone abnormalities. Overexertion during early developmental stages, particularly in large breeds, can further factor into joint concerns.

Ultimately, a mixture of hereditary factors and environmental influences creates a complex risk profile for hip dysplasia. Grasping these factors allows breeders and pet owners to make informed decisions, potentially mitigating the frequency of this debilitating condition in dogs.

Treatment Solutions for Hip Dysplasia

Treatment options for hip dysplasia in dogs include a spectrum of strategies customized to individual needs. Surgical interventions, pharmaceuticals for pain management, and lifestyle modifications all play vital roles in alleviating symptoms and improving quality of life. Understanding these alternatives is essential for dog owners pursuing the best care for their pets.

Surgical Intervention Alternatives

Surgical treatment offers a range of options for dogs suffering from hip dysplasia, aimed at alleviating pain and improving mobility. The most common procedures include femoral head ostectomy (FHO) and total hip replacement (THR). FHO involves removing the femoral head, allowing the body to form a false joint, which can decrease pain. Total hip replacement, on the other hand, replaces the entire hip joint with a prosthetic, leading to better function and reduced discomfort. Another alternative is the triple pelvic osteotomy (TPO), which repositions the hip socket to more effectively support the femur. The choice of procedure depends on the dog's age, severity of dysplasia, and overall health, requiring careful consideration by veterinary professionals to guarantee optimal outcomes.

Medication and Pain Management

Effectively treating hip dysplasia in dogs commonly involves a combination of medications and pain relief methods aimed at enhancing comfort. Veterinarians may sometimes suggest glucosamine and chondroitin supplements to promote joint health and function. Pain management can also include the use of opioids for more severe discomfort. Ongoing monitoring and adjustments to medication types and dosages are necessary, as individual responses can vary greatly among dogs, ensuring optimal care and comfort throughout the treatment process.

Lifestyle and Rehabilitation Frameworks

Lifestyle and rehabilitation strategies play an essential role in managing hip dysplasia in dogs. Regular, controlled exercise helps maintain muscle strength and joint mobility, decreasing discomfort. Low-impact exercises, such as swimming and walking on soft surfaces, are particularly advantageous. Weight management is important; maintaining a healthy body condition can alleviate stress on the hips. Additionally, physical therapy techniques, including massage and stretching, can improve mobility and improve overall quality of life. Joint supplements, like glucosamine and omega-3 fatty acids, may also support joint health. Providing a comfortable resting area, using orthopedic beds, and avoiding excessive jumping or stair climbing further contribute to a dog's well-being. Together, these approaches foster a more active, pain-free lifestyle for dogs suffering from hip dysplasia.

Lifestyle Modifications to Support Affected Dogs

Dogs affected by hip dysplasia often gain substantial advantages from customized lifestyle changes that improve their ease and mobility. Regular, low-impact exercise proves essential; activities such as swimming or short walks can help preserve muscle strength without putting stress on the joints. Controlling body weight remains also vital, as additional pounds can exacerbate symptoms. A nutritionally sound eating plan full of Omega-3 fatty acids may reduce inflammation and promote joint health.

In addition, creating a supportive rest area with orthopedic mattresses can improve rest quality. Adding joint support aids, as recommended by a veterinarian, can additionally help in managing pain. Regular veterinary consultations enable ongoing assessment and changes to the treatment plan. Moreover, minimizing stairs and installing ramps can reduce strain on the hips. Ultimately, a comprehensive strategy focusing on nutrition, exercise, and home atmosphere can greatly improve the quality of life for dogs suffering from hip dysplasia.

Can Hip Dysplasia Be Identified Through a Blood Sample?

Hip dysplasia cannot be determined using a blood test. Identifying the condition often entails clinical examinations, patient medical history, and diagnostic imaging like X-rays to evaluate joint structure and function, yielding a detailed understanding of the condition.

Can Hip Dysplasia Create Soreness in Dogs?

Hip dysplasia can be uncomfortable for dogs, as it leads to unstable joints and joint inflammation. Symptoms often include lameness, difficulty rising, and reluctance to engage in exercise, impacting their overall well-being.

How Can I Prevent Hip Dysplasia in My Puppy?

To prevent hip dysplasia in a puppy, maintaining a healthy weight, offering well-balanced meals, ensuring appropriate exercise, and limiting high-impact activities and vigorous play can be effective strategies to promote proper joint development and lower the likelihood of problems.

What Non-traditional Treatment Methods Are Offered for Hip Dysplasia?

Alternative therapies for hip dysplasia include acupuncture, physical therapy, and chiropractic adjustments. Additionally, supplements like glucosamine and omega-3 fatty acids may help mitigate pain and improve mobility, supporting overall joint health in affected dogs.
